**Handover — Greenhouse Controller, Verdane Site**
Tomas, the humidity sensors on the Fernhollow controller have drifted roughly 4% high since the firmware update; I've applied a temporary calibration offset in the Sproutline config. The correction table is stored in the sealed settings vault, which you'll need to reopen after the next reboot. Since you're reviewing access anyway, I'm leaving the vault recovery material for you right below this note.

unlock words, bawef-kahap: sorax-sorir-quenys-aldok

This note transfers oversight of the Marlowden Components divestiture from my office to my successor. Due diligence with the prospective buyer, Tessagrove Holdings, is substantially complete; outstanding items are the pension carve-out and two supplier novations. Counsel advises signing is feasible within the quarter, provided the warranty schedule is finalised. All data-room access logs have been archived for the record. The confidential position on next steps is recorded immediately below.

management briefing: Headcount on the Belix team goes from 60 to 93 by the end of November. Gross margin on Belix came in at 23 percent against a plan of 47 percent.

## Further Reading

ChipGate reads RFID timing chips at marathon split mats and streams results to the Finishline aggregator. Before cutting a release, review the antenna firmware compatibility matrix and the dedupe window settings — both change between race seasons. Release notes must list any change to the split-mat protocol version. The full release checklist, rollback steps, and prior postmortems are collected on the internal page.

dashboard of bagep-taguf = https://vault.nelvrodata.internal/ticket